UPMC announces layoffs across non-clinical and non-member-facing roles
PITTSBURGH (KDKA) - A healthcare giant in the region is laying off about 1% of its workforce. UPMC has confirmed to KDKA that they are laying off workers. The Vice President and Chief Communications Officer for UPMC said the layoffs are in response to post-pandemic challenges. Most of the layoffs are in non-clinical, non-member-facing roles. NMSP: Santa Fe Police involved in shooting
SANTA FE, N.M. (KRQE) – New Mexico State Police are investigating a shooting involving the Santa Fe Police Department on Wednesday. Santa Fe police say around 2:30 p.m., a Santa Fe Police Department Officer shot 37-year-old Jermaine Garcia who Santa Fe police say was threatening people with a knife. Walmart Closing Its Health Centers, Citing Lack Of Profitability
In a statement released on April 30, the company cited “the challenging reimbursement environment and escalating operating costs” as a reason for shuttering the clinics.
